Comprehending Windows in Doors
Windows in doors, often described as "door lights" or "glazed doors," are glass panes integrated into a door's structure. These windows can vary in size and style, varying from little panels to large, full-length sections. The glass can be clear, frosted, or tinted, allowing house owners to customize their doors according to their choices.
Advantages of Windows in Doors
Including windows into doors offers several benefits:

Natural Light: Windows in doors enable natural light to get in homes or interiors, reducing the need for synthetic lighting throughout the day.

Enhanced Aesthetics: They add to the total beauty and design of a home, offering a more inviting and open appearance.

Increased Visibility: Transparent or frosted glass allows occupants to see who is at the door without opening it, boosting security and benefit.

Ventilation: Some styles allow for ventilation, assisting to revitalize indoor air quality.

Energy Efficiency: Modern glass innovation uses energy-efficient choices, consequently decreasing heating & cooling expenses.

Variety of Designs: Homeowners can pick from numerous designs, consisting of contemporary, conventional, and rustic, ensuring that the door matches the home's general visual.

While including windows to doors provides unique advantages, property owners ought to think about several factors before deciding:

Security: Choose tempered or laminated glass to enhance security and durability.

Energy Efficiency: Look for doors with insulated windows to reduce energy loss.

Upkeep: Assess the ease of cleansing and maintenance, specifically if choosing ornamental or intricate styles.

Structure Codes: Always inspect regional building guidelines to guarantee compliance when setting up new doors.

Style Compatibility: Select a design that aligns with the home's overall architectural style.
